Output 58e935dcefc793a1458b6792ae18776216eae4f02a6227b5a68ac47cda3b863d:13

value
3766
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efe4168528380096f49cecff3ef14688326fee88b66962d69387d0196e5e2f03
address
bc1paljpdpfg8qqfdayuanlnau2x3qexlm5gke5k945nslgpjmj79upsa5ksmx
transaction
58e935dcefc793a1458b6792ae18776216eae4f02a6227b5a68ac47cda3b863d
spent
true